Joseph Matal is a partner in the Intellectual Property Practice Group in the Washington, D.C. office of Haynes and Boone, LLP.  Joe has served as both the Acting Director and the Acting Solicitor of the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office; in which roles he oversaw the operations of the USPTO and its 13,000 employees and handled appeals of patent and trademark cases to the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it.  Prior to his service at the USPTO, Joe served as the Minority General Counsel of the Senate Judiciary Committee, in which role he participated in the negotiation and drafting of the America Invents Act.
